Finally, Sunday has come and along with it, the beak. The last few days have been a little bit stressing, we had to shoot the most important scenes from the end. Ioana and Maria have been admirable although it wasn’t easy to keep the same emotion throughout 12 hours and then re-capture it in “n” doubles. I hope everything will look the way I want it to and I don’t have to re-shoot it. Yesterday we filmed at my place, on the roof of the block. Shooting combined, at the end with grill, grilled minced meat balls and palinca from Cluj. There were clouds and all of the sunset romance that I hoped for (maybe naive) went down the drain. But we had lots of crows that we took advantage of, in return. We left after 10 days from the suit in Magheru with nice memories. I think we did a good job and gained confidence in what we are doing. I watched together with Alex (the operator) the material from the last few day of shooting and everything seems okay. I’m starting to think we do have very special moments and very good frames. Now the problem is that all these have to connect in a whole and not to be just OK moments.
Chirila got a haircut, we’ll see today if it isn’t too much, I’m a little afraid that we exaggerated and cut too much.
I listen to much music there days, watching Mezzo relaxes me, I miss going to a movie at the mall. I watched on fast forward an awesome film on DVD: Ken Park, by Larry Clark. I’m thinking more and more about the steak of my film and that it doesn’t raise important questions for the humanity or the Romanian society but I really don’t care. I don’t want to make theories and demonstrations; I want to tell a love story as simple and visceral as I can. A touching story.
